One of the key advantages of mPOS systems is their portability. Traditional point of sale systems are usually fixed in one location, limiting the mobility of sales staff and hindering the customer checkout process. With mPOS devices, retail employees can move around the store, assisting customers and processing transactions from anywhere within the premises. This not only improves customer satisfaction by reducing wait times but also increases sales opportunities as staff can engage with customers more effectively.
Another significant benefit of mPOS systems is their flexibility. These devices are compatible with a wide range of payment methods, including credit cards, debit cards, mobile wallets, and even contactless payments. This versatility allows merchants to cater to the diverse preferences of their customers, ultimately enhancing the overall shopping experience. Additionally, mPOS systems can easily integrate with other business tools such as inventory management software, providing retailers with a comprehensive solution to streamline their operations.
Security is a top concern for both consumers and merchants, especially in an era where cyber threats are rampant. mPOS systems are designed with robust security features to protect sensitive payment data and prevent unauthorized access. Encrypted transactions, tokenization, and PCI compliance are just a few of the security measures implemented in mPOS devices to safeguard customer information. By using these secure platforms, retailers can build trust with their customers and mitigate the risk of data breaches.
Furthermore, mPOS systems offer real-time analytics and reporting capabilities, allowing merchants to track sales performance, monitor inventory levels, and analyze customer trends. By leveraging these insights, retailers can make informed business decisions, optimize their product offerings, and enhance their marketing strategies. The ability to access this data on-the-go empowers retailers to stay agile and responsive in a dynamic market environment.
The convenience of mPOS systems extends beyond the physical store environment. Mobile sales teams, pop-up shops, and food trucks can all benefit from the portability and versatility of these devices. By enabling businesses to process transactions anywhere, mPOS systems open up new opportunities for revenue generation and customer engagement. Whether it’s selling merchandise at a music festival or offering concessions at a sports event, mPOS systems enable merchants to capitalize on impromptu sales opportunities with ease.
Small businesses, in particular, can greatly benefit from the affordability and scalability of mPOS systems. Traditional POS systems often come with high upfront costs and ongoing maintenance fees, making them prohibitive for budget-conscious entrepreneurs. On the other hand, mPOS devices are typically more cost-effective and can be easily scaled as the business grows. This flexibility allows small businesses to adapt to changing market conditions and expand their operations without incurring substantial expenses.
